It’s an up-close and personal view of Stevie and band in support of the “Texas Flood” album that just blows my mind every time I watch it. ![]() Needless to say, it had a profound impact. I received it as Christmas present as an impressionable teenager. The SRV recording that I’ve played the most is undoubtedly “Live at the El Mocambo,” the DVD of Stevie Ray and Double Trouble’s performance at the titular Toronto venue in 1983 that was retrospectively released on video in 1992. But the more I considered the question, the more I realized my favorite Stevie Ray Vaughan album wasn’t actually an album at all. ![]() “Texas Flood” or “Couldn’t Stand the Weather” were the obvious answers, with an honorable mention for “In Step” (“Tightrope” is an absolute jam). The clerk and I had started up a conversation about various blues greats and I mentioned that I’d been on a bit of an SRV trip recently. In the days before mask wearing and social distancing, I was noodling on a tasty Les Paul Standard at my local guitar store when I got asked this question. “What’s your favorite Stevie Ray Vaughan album?”
